The Story:  This summer at camp was supposed to be all about the music and having the time of their lives.  But the new, flashy Camp Star across the lake now threatens Camp Rock’s very existence.  To keep the doors open, Mitchie steps up, rallies her fellow Camp Rockers, and gets them into top shape for the ultimate showdown!  This new musical based on the hit Disney Channel Original Movies Camp Rock and Camp Rock 2: The Final Jam will fire up your stage with over a dozen songs, including “This Is Me,” “Can’t Back Down,” “It’s On,” and “We Rock.”

Featuring Garri Paul, Mitchie; Tyler Richardson, Shane; Miles Ballard, Jason; Tucker Godbold, Nate; Madeleine Bourgeois, Dana; Kyle Marcon, Luke; Calli Farrell, Caitlyn; Megan Morvant, Tess; Mimi Bernard, Ella; Lindsey Reynolds, Peggy; Zackell Scott, Rosie; Johan Lowe, Barron; Michael Brown, Jr., Sander; Sean-Micheal Bruno, Garick and Azmar Eli, Andy.

With Madison Anderson, Taylor Andras, Andreas Denapolis, Tyson Ford, Ellie Godbold, Devin Howard, Nyarre Hudson, Nick Lobrano, Isabella Moirana, Miguel Molina, Natalie Morvant, Brynna Robert, Mia Rodriguez, Keshone White and Eli Zitler as Campers

The NORD/CCLYT production staff includes Julie Condy, producing director/vocal director, Kate Jenson, staging director/costumer; Jamani  Andrews, choreographer; Michael Dixon, scenic designer; and Mark Montalbano, lighting designer.
